About This Broadview, IL Facility
Healthcare Alternative Systems (HAS) is an outpatient treatment center located in Broadview, Illinois, specializing in providing personalized and compassionate addiction treatment. Their mission is to help individuals and families in need by offering a variety of services, such as assessments, therapeutic counseling, and referrals. HAS also provides a wide range of relapse prevention and recovery support services.
HAS offers a range of services to meet the needs of each individual, including individual and group psychotherapy, medical detoxification, medication management, and medication-assisted treatment (MAT). They also offer psychiatric assessments and evaluation, trauma-focused therapy, and telepsychiatry services. Both the individual and family counseling sessions provided by HAS focus on understanding the addiction, developing a plan for recovery, and forming healthy relationships.
HAS is accredited by the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F) and licensed by the Illinois Department of Human Services and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ration. They have also received awards from organizations such as American Society of Addiction Medicine, Chicago Area Alcohol and Drug Abuse Program, and the National Association of Drug Court Professionals. The Commission on Accreditation of Rehabilitation Facilities (CARF) is a non-profit organization that specifically accredits rehab organizations. Founded in 1966, CARF's, mission is to help service providers like rehab facilities maintain high standards of care.
Conditions and Issues Treated
Opioid addiction treatment facilities like Healthcare Alternative Systems support people struggling with opioid dependency, which covers illegal and prescription opioids. People often abuse prescription opioids to get high instead of adhering to a medical provider’s directions. Addiction forces people to crave for opioids impulsively without factoring in the dangers these drugs bring to them.
Most opioid addiction treatment plans include detoxification and subsequent medications to ease the process. However, that’s only the beginning. Behavioral therapies and counseling are also necessary to resolve the root cause of addiction. This overall approach decreases the likelihood of falling off the wagon. In some instances, therapies can be done at home.

Healthcare Alternative Systems‘s Therapies & Programs
Couples therapy reduces the dysfunctional behavior in a relationship that may cause addiction. It can help one or both members of the couple. It targets addiction and it can make for a healthier relationship.
Patients who receive generous support from their loved ones have better chances of completing their recovery. Genetics play a role when it comes to addiction, so it’s better to approach the problem as a unit. Family members can help an individual avoid addiction triggers and guide him or her in making lifestyle changes.
Group therapy is a type of counseling at Healthcare Alternative Systems in Broadview, IL that occurs between a bunch of strangers. The goal of group therapy sessions is to foster hope and a sense of belonging. It also helps to have people who can relate to what you’re going through. Good behaviors can also be contagious.
Life skills training helps the recovering person gain the skills and confidence necessary to function well in the world. Life skills training focuses on practical activities like cooking, job seeking, social interactions, and money management. This kind of training at Healthcare Alternative Systems helps fill in the gaps caused by addiction with useful, immediately usable skills.

Broadview, Illinois Addiction Information
In 2016, more than 2,350 Illinoisans died from drug overdoses. More than 5,500 deaths annually occur in Illinois due to the abuse of alcohol and other drugs. 7.17% of Illinois residents reported using illicit drugs in the past month (2018). Substance abuse costs the state approximately $3.5 billion every year.
